AI-Powered Chemistry & Material Research
The confluence of artificial intelligence and the traditionally detailed fields of chemistry and material science is yielding remarkable advancements. AI algorithms, particularly those employing machine learning, are now being used to predict molecular properties, accelerate drug discovery, and design novel materials with tailored characteristics. Imagine expediting the process of identifying promising new catalysts, or predicting the longevity of a polymer under extreme conditions—AI is rapidly making these possibilities a reality. Furthermore, AI can analyze massive datasets of experimental results, uncovering previously obscured patterns and relationships that guide further exploration. This paradigm shift promises to dramatically reduce the time and cost associated with development in these critical areas, while simultaneously pushing the boundaries of what's feasible.
